Hi,

I am trying to change the text size of my NX10 dimensions in drafting. I have set me preferences (menu-Preferences-Drafting-lettering-Height) but it does not change the height when I create new dimensions. How do I set these properly?

Thank you for any help you can offer!

RE: Change Text Size NX10 Drafting Dimensions?


I use NX85 and this do it for me

in drafting Select menu ==> Preferences ==> Annotation... ==> lettering
and type the size and press ENTER
then select OK (not apply)

RE: Change Text Size NX10 Drafting Dimensions?


menu ==> Preferences ==> Annotation...
lettering TAB and Lettering Types Dimension

RE: Change Text Size NX10 Drafting Dimensions?

(OP)
Hi,

I got it finally!

File==>Preferences==>drafting==>Text==>Dimension Text==>Height

While in drafting to alter an existing dimension just right click any dimension==>settings==>Dimension Text==>Height
